ReplyDeleteIt might not be EMS after all: Here is Robin Wood´s (EMS) reply when I asked him exactly the same question some time ago:
ReplyDelete"The synthesizer Eno is playing on 'Do the Strand' (Old Grey Whistle Test) is an enigma to me. This was not made by EMS but looks like it may have a matrix in the middle. Someone once told me this instrument was owned by Phil Manzanera.
The 'Virginia Plain' (Top of the Pops) performance is done with a regular VCS3 and DK keyboard."
